Revitalising Fish and Seafood Supply Chains: Innovations and Challenges

In recent years, the global seafood industry has faced unprecedented challenges—from the impacts of climate change and overfishing to evolving consumer preferences and regulatory landscapes. These disruptions highlight the urgent need for a comprehensive overhaul of supply chain logistics, aiming for greater sustainability, transparency, and resilience.

The State of Modern Fisheries and Supply Chain Pressures

Worldwide, more than 90 million tonnes of fish are harvested annually, serving as a critical source of nutrition and economic activity for millions. Nonetheless, supply chain inefficiencies, coupled with environmental concerns, threaten both industry viability and consumer trust.

Key Challenges in Seafood Supply Chains
Challenge Impact Examples
Overfishing Depletes fish stocks, threatens biodiversity North Atlantic cod, Bluefin tuna
Logistical Inefficiencies Delayed deliveries, product spoilage Cold chain failures, fragmented supply nodes
Traceability Gaps Lack of transparency, potential illegal fishing Unverified seafood labels, mislabeling scandals
Environmental and Regulatory Pressures Stricter compliance requirements EU sustainability directives, UK fishing quotas

The Role of Technology and Innovation in Supply Chain Transformation

Addressing these challenges necessitates an infusion of advanced technologies—blockchain for traceability, IoT sensors for monitoring cold chain integrity, and AI for predictive demand planning. Such tools enable stakeholders to build resilient, transparent, and eco-friendly networks.
